首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取IEnumerable<T>的属性(其中T是对象)

获取IEnumerable<T>的属性是指获取泛型集合类型IEnumerable<T>中的属性。IEnumerable<T>是.NET Framework中的接口,用于表示一个可枚举的泛型集合。它提供了一种统一的方式来访问集合中的元素。

在C#中,可以通过以下方式获取IEnumerable<T>的属性:

  1. 遍历集合:可以使用foreach循环来遍历IEnumerable<T>集合中的每个元素,并访问每个元素的属性。例如:
代码语言:txt
复制
IEnumerable<T> collection = GetCollection(); // 获取泛型集合
foreach (T item in collection)
{
    // 访问item的属性
    var propertyValue = item.Property;
    // 其他操作...
}
  1. LINQ查询:可以使用LINQ(Language Integrated Query)来查询IEnumerable<T>集合中的元素,并选择特定的属性。例如:
代码语言:txt
复制
IEnumerable<T> collection = GetCollection(); // 获取泛型集合
var query = collection.Select(item => item.Property); // 选择属性
foreach (var propertyValue in query)
{
    // 处理属性值
    // 其他操作...
}

在云计算领域中,使用IEnumerable<T>的属性可以帮助我们处理和操作大量的数据集合。例如,在云原生应用开发中,我们可以使用IEnumerable<T>来表示从云端获取的数据集合,并通过访问属性来获取和处理数据。

腾讯云提供了多个与云计算相关的产品,其中与数据处理和存储相关的产品包括:

  1. 腾讯云对象存储(COS):提供了高可靠、低成本的对象存储服务,适用于存储和访问各种类型的数据。产品介绍链接:https://cloud.tencent.com/product/cos
  2. 腾讯云数据库(TencentDB):提供了多种类型的数据库服务,包括关系型数据库(如MySQL、SQL Server)、NoSQL数据库(如MongoDB、Redis)等,用于存储和管理结构化和非结构化数据。产品介绍链接:https://cloud.tencent.com/product/cdb
  3. 腾讯云数据万象(CI):提供了一站式的图片和视频处理服务,包括图片处理、内容审核、视频转码等功能,用于处理和管理多媒体数据。产品介绍链接:https://cloud.tencent.com/product/ci

请注意,以上只是腾讯云提供的一些相关产品,还有其他云计算服务商提供的类似产品可供选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券